Output c647762d2b3e4ae7dc003aed77c3fbb6bbe9603fc66ff8bcf1b28c9aba7d3a4e:103

value
6868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b170e0b1fed062b1e55ed1ac33e5537e7a932b86 OP_EQUAL
address
3HsEkNw1TCbuSw591RDzWYBnpNhyfN2Rw9
transaction
c647762d2b3e4ae7dc003aed77c3fbb6bbe9603fc66ff8bcf1b28c9aba7d3a4e
confirmations
246565
spent
true